Output 25dcafe2803767fa6bf51102830cb17f69c91982f40090701bdbff4da2304cde:0

value
1909328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ba45ecf8ea9dc733da8f5e2114efa4b58aee1413 OP_EQUAL
address
3JfwNkAy6d4d9a5dqD5duty1feZUYiJJsr
transaction
25dcafe2803767fa6bf51102830cb17f69c91982f40090701bdbff4da2304cde
confirmations
412852
spent
true